
Everyone has heard that smoking increases your risk for cancer and heart problems. But did you know it also affects your bones? A recent study of patients who were undergoing lumbar spine surgery found that patients that stopped smoking ten weeks prior to their back surgery had a complication rate level to that of nonsmokers.
For your spine's health - if you will be undergoing back surgery, ask your physician for tips to help stop smoking. Not only is this good for the health of your spine, but your overall health. Click here, to learn more about smoking and your back.
